Ferrari left surprised by Mercedes' race strategy
Ferrari boss, Mattia Binotto, has said the team are surprised to see Mercedes start the Russian Grand Prix on the medium tyres in Sunday's race. Charles Leclerc and Ferrari have recorded four pole positions in a row following a dominant performance at the Sochi Autodrom. Yet it may not be all plain sailing in the race as an intriguing tactical battle potentially awaits on Sunday. Lewis Hamilton managed to dislodge Sebastian Vettel from the front row and will start the race on the medium tyres, compared to Leclerc and Vettel who will both start on the softs.
